Question: In a Phone Central, we observe, every minute, if certain phone line is or is not occupied. In this way, it has been told that the probability of certain line is occupied in certain moment, if in the last minute was free, is 30% and the probability of certain line is free if in the last minute was occupied is 25%.
a) Identify the space of results of an observation of 2 consecutive minutes.
b) Identify the probability of certain line be free if in the last minute was free.
c) If certain line is occupied in a certain moment, what is the probability of that line be free in the next minute? Explain.
